Predicting Malignancy Risk of Screen-Detected Lung Nodules–Mean Diameter or Volume
Abstract
ObjectiveIn lung cancer screening practice low-dose computed tomography, diameter, and volumetric measurement have been used in the management of screen-detected lung nodules. The aim of this study was to compare the performance of nodule malignancy risk prediction tools using diameter or volume and between computer-aided detection (CAD) and radiologist measurements.MethodsMultivariable logistic regression models were prepared by using data from...
